Abstract
BACKGROUND Physical activity is necessary for improved health outcomes among older adults with coronary artery disease (CAD), and device-based assessment of physical activity is preferred for accurate measurement. Many previous studies have applied accelerometry to examine physical activity in this population, but no reviews have systematically examined the application of various accelerometers to measure physical activity in older adults with CAD. OBJECTIVE This integrative review aimed to examine accelerometry application to measure physical activity in older adults with CAD and provide guidance for accelerometer selection and settings. METHODS Six databases-CINAHL, PubMed, PsycINFO, Scopus, EMBASE, and Google Scholar-were searched for information sources. Authors of selected studies applied accelerometers to measure physical activity and included adults 60 years or older with CAD. RESULTS Among 12 studies reviewed, 5 were randomized controlled trials, and most used an age cutoff of 65 years for older adults. The most frequently used accelerometer was the RT3, and the most common device placement was the waist/hip. Data collection duration was typically 3 consecutive days. However, many study authors did not report epoch length, sampling frequency, number of valid hours of data required per day, total number of valid days of data needed, or criteria for nonwear time. CONCLUSIONS On the basis of data synthesis and previous study results, triaxial research-grade accelerometers, waist/hip placement, and a 5- to 7-day monitoring period are recommended for measuring physical activity in older adults with CAD. However, the study purpose, device and participant characteristics, and physical activity outcomes of interest should be considered during device selection.

Abstract
BACKGROUND Health care utilization after coronary artery bypass graft (CABG) surgery is high and is partly of an unplanned nature. eHealth applications have been proposed to reduce care consumption, which involve and assist patients in their recovery. In this way, health care expenses could be reduced and quality of care could be improved. OBJECTIVE The aim of this study was to evaluate if an eHealth program can reduce unplanned health care utilization and improve mental and physical health in the first 6 weeks after CABG surgery. METHODS A single-blind randomized controlled trial was performed, in which patients scheduled for nonacute CABG surgery were included from a single center in the Netherlands between February 2020 and October 2021. Participants in the intervention group had, alongside standard care, access to an eHealth program consisting of online education videos and video consultations developed in conjunction with the Dutch Heart Foundation. The control group received standard care. The primary outcome was the volume and costs of a composite of unplanned health care utilization, including emergency department visits, outpatient clinic visits, rehospitalization, patient-initiated telephone consultations, and visits to a general practitioner, measured using the Medical Technology Assessment Medical Consumption Questionnaire. Patient-reported anxiety and recovery were also assessed. Intention-to-treat and "users-only" analyses were used. RESULTS During the study period, 280 patients were enrolled and randomly allocated at a 1:1 ratio to the intervention or control group. The intention-to-treat analysis consisted of 136 and 135 patients in the intervention and control group, respectively. At 6 weeks, the primary endpoint had occurred in 43 of 136 (31.6%) patients in the intervention group and in 61 of 135 (45.2%) patients in the control group (hazard ratio 0.56, 95% CI 0.34-0.92). Recovery was faster in the intervention group, whereas anxiety was similar between study groups. "Users-only" analysis yielded similar results. CONCLUSIONS An eHealth strategy comprising educational videos and video consultations can reduce unplanned health care utilization and can aid in faster patient-reported recovery in patients following CABG surgery. Abstract
BACKGROUND eHealth has the potential to improve outcomes such as physical activity or balance in older adults receiving geriatric rehabilitation. However, several challenges such as scarce evidence on effectiveness, feasibility, and usability hinder the successful implementation of eHealth in geriatric rehabilitation. OBJECTIVE The aim of this systematic review was to assess evidence on the effectiveness, feasibility, and usability of eHealth interventions in older adults in geriatric rehabilitation. METHODS We searched 7 databases for randomized controlled trials, nonrandomized studies, quantitative descriptive studies, qualitative research, and mixed methods studies that applied eHealth interventions during geriatric rehabilitation. Included studies investigated a combination of effectiveness, usability, and feasibility of eHealth in older patients who received geriatric rehabilitation, with a mean age of ≥70 years. Quality was assessed using the Mixed Methods Appraisal Tool and a narrative synthesis was conducted using a harvest plot. RESULTS In total, 40 studies were selected, with clinical heterogeneity across studies. Of 40 studies, 15 studies (38%) found eHealth was at least as effective as non-eHealth interventions (56% of the 27 studies with a control group), 11 studies (41%) found eHealth interventions were more effective than non-eHealth interventions, and 1 study (4%) reported beneficial outcomes in favor of the non-eHealth interventions. Of 17 studies, 16 (94%) concluded that eHealth was feasible. However, high exclusion rates were reported in 7 studies of 40 (18%). Of 40 studies, 4 (10%) included outcomes related to usability and indicated that there were certain aging-related barriers to cognitive ability, physical ability, or perception, which led to difficulties in using eHealth. CONCLUSIONS eHealth can potentially improve rehabilitation outcomes for older patients receiving geriatric rehabilitation. Simple eHealth interventions were more likely to be feasible for older patients receiving geriatric rehabilitation, especially, in combination with another non-eHealth intervention. However, a lack of evidence on usability might hamper the implementation of eHealth. eHealth applications in geriatric rehabilitation show promise, but more research is required, including research with a focus on usability and participation.

Abstract
OBJECTIVES EHealth interventions are increasingly being applied in perioperative care but have not been adequately studied for older surgical patients who could potentially benefit from them. Therefore, we evaluated the feasibility of perioperative eHealth interventions for this population. DESIGN A systematic review of prospective observational and interventional studies was conducted. Three electronic databases (PubMed, EMBASE, CINAHL) were searched between January 1999 and July 2019. Study quality was assessed by Methodological Index for Non-Randomized Studies (MINORS) with and without control group. SETTING AND PARTICIPANTS Studies of surgical patients with an average age ≥65 years undergoing any perioperative eHealth intervention with active patient participation (with the exception of telerehabilitation following orthopedic surgery) were included. MEASURES The main outcome measure was feasibility, defined as a patient's perceptions of usability, satisfaction, and/or acceptability of the intervention. Other outcomes included compliance and study completion rate. RESULTS Screening of 1569 titles and abstracts yielded 7 single-center prospective studies with 223 patients (range n = 9-69 per study, average age 66-74 years) undergoing oncological, cardiovascular, or orthopedic surgery. The median MINORS scores were 13.5 of 16 for 6 studies without control group, and 14 of 24 for 1 study with a control group. Telemonitoring interventions were rated as "easy to use" by 89% to 95% of participants in 3 studies. Patients in 3 studies were satisfied with the eHealth intervention and would recommend it to others. Acceptability (derived from consent rate) ranged from 71% to 89%, compliance from 53% to 86%, and completion of study follow-up from 54% to 95%. CONCLUSIONS AND IMPLICATIONS Results of 7 studies involving perioperative eHealth interventions suggest their feasibility and encourage further development of technologies for older surgical patients. Future feasibility studies require clear definitions of appropriate feasibility outcome measures and a comprehensive description of patient characteristics such as functional performance, level of education, and socioeconomic status.

Abstract
BACKGROUND Coronary heart disease (CHD) is the single most common cause of death globally. However, with falling CHD mortality rates, an increasing number of people live with CHD and may need support to manage their symptoms and improve prognosis. Cardiac rehabilitation is a complex multifaceted intervention which aims to improve the health outcomes of people with CHD. Cardiac rehabilitation consists of three core modalities: education, exercise training and psychological support. This is an update of a Cochrane systematic review previously published in 2011, which aims to investigate the specific impact of the educational component of cardiac rehabilitation. OBJECTIVES 1. To assess the effects of patient education delivered as part of cardiac rehabilitation, compared with usual care on mortality, morbidity, health-related quality of life (HRQoL) and healthcare costs in patients with CHD.2. To explore the potential study level predictors of the effects of patient education in patients with CHD (e.g. individual versus group intervention, timing with respect to index cardiac event). SEARCH METHODS We updated searches from the previous Cochrane review, by searching the Cochrane Central Register of Controlled Trials (CENTRAL) (Cochrane Library, Issue 6, 2016), MEDLINE (Ovid), Embase (Ovid), PsycINFO (Ovid) and CINAHL (EBSCO) in June 2016. Three trials registries, previous systematic reviews and reference lists of included studies were also searched. No language restrictions were applied. SELECTION CRITERIA 1. Randomised controlled trials (RCTs) where the primary interventional intent was education delivered as part of cardiac rehabilitation.2. Studies with a minimum of six-months follow-up and published in 1990 or later.3. Adults with a diagnosis of CHD. DATA COLLECTION AND ANALYSIS Two review authors independently screened all identified references for inclusion based on the above inclusion criteria. One author extracted study characteristics from the included trials and assessed their risk of bias; a second review author checked data. Two independent reviewers extracted outcome data onto a standardised collection form. For dichotomous variables, risk ratios and 95% confidence intervals (CI) were derived for each outcome. Heterogeneity amongst included studies was explored qualitatively and quantitatively. Where appropriate and possible, results from included studies were combined for each outcome to give an overall estimate of treatment effect. Given the degree of clinical heterogeneity seen in participant selection, interventions and comparators across studies, we decided it was appropriate to pool studies using random-effects modelling. We planned to undertake subgroup analysis and stratified meta-analysis, sensitivity analysis and meta-regression to examine potential treatment effect modifiers. We used the Grading of Recommendations Assessment, Development and Evaluation (GRADE) approach to evaluate the quality of the evidence and the GRADE profiler (GRADEpro GDT) to create summary of findings tables. MAIN RESULTS This updated review included a total of 22 trials which randomised 76,864 people with CHD to an education intervention or a 'no education' comparator. Nine new trials (8215 people) were included for this update. We judged most included studies as low risk of bias across most domains. Educational 'dose' ranged from one 40 minute face-to-face session plus a 15 minute follow-up call, to a four-week residential stay with 11 months of follow-up sessions. Control groups received usual medical care, typically consisting of referral to an outpatient cardiologist, primary care physician, or both.We found evidence of no difference in effect of education-based interventions on total mortality (13 studies, 10,075 participants; 189/5187 (3.6%) versus 222/4888 (4.6%); random effects risk ratio (RR) 0.80, 95% CI 0.60 to 1.05; moderate quality evidence). Individual causes of mortality were reported rarely, and we were unable to report separate results for cardiovascular mortality or non-cardiovascular mortality. There was evidence of no difference in effect of education-based interventions on fatal and/or non fatal myocardial infarction (MI) (2 studies, 209 participants; 7/107 (6.5%) versus 12/102 (11.8%); random effects RR 0.63, 95% CI 0.26 to 1.48; very low quality of evidence). However, there was some evidence of a reduction with education in fatal and/or non-fatal cardiovascular events (2 studies, 310 studies; 21/152 (13.8%) versus 61/158 (38.6%); random effects RR 0.36, 95% CI 0.23 to 0.56; low quality evidence). There was evidence of no difference in effect of education on the rate of total revascularisations (3 studies, 456 participants; 5/228 (2.2%) versus 8/228 (3.5%); random effects RR 0.58, 95% CI 0.19 to 1.71; very low quality evidence) or hospitalisations (5 studies, 14,849 participants; 656/10048 (6.5%) versus 381/4801 (7.9%); random effects RR 0.93, 95% CI 0.71 to 1.21; very low quality evidence). There was evidence of no difference between groups for all cause withdrawal (17 studies, 10,972 participants; 525/5632 (9.3%) versus 493/5340 (9.2%); random effects RR 1.04, 95% CI 0.88 to 1.22; low quality evidence). Although some health-related quality of life (HRQoL) domain scores were higher with education, there was no consistent evidence of superiority across all domains. AUTHORS' CONCLUSIONS We found no reduction in total mortality, in people who received education delivered as part of cardiac rehabilitation, compared to people in control groups (moderate quality evidence). There were no improvements in fatal or non fatal MI, total revascularisations or hospitalisations, with education. There was some evidence of a reduction in fatal and/or non-fatal cardiovascular events with education, but this was based on only two studies. There was also some evidence to suggest that education-based interventions may improve HRQoL. Our findings are supportive of current national and international clinical guidelines that cardiac rehabilitation for people with CHD should be comprehensive and include educational interventions together with exercise and psychological therapy. Further definitive research into education interventions for people with CHD is needed.

Abstract
Introduction Previous research has shown that home telehealth services can reduce hospitalisations and emergency department visits and improve clinical outcomes among older adults with chronic conditions. However, there is a lack of research on the impact of telehealth (TH) use on patient outcomes in post-acute rehabilitation settings. The current study examined the effects of TH for post-acute rehabilitation patient outcomes (i.e. discharge setting and change in functional independence) when controlling for other factors (e.g. cognitive functioning). Methods For this retrospective study, electronic medical records (EMRs) of 294 patients who were discharged from a post-acute rehabilitation unit at a skilled nursing facility were reviewed. Only patients with an admitting condition of a circulatory disease based on ICD-9 classification were included. Main EMR data extracted included use of TH, cognitive functioning, admission and discharge functional independence, and discharge setting (returning home vs. returning to acute care/re-hospitalisation). Results Results from a regression analysis showed that although TH use was unrelated to post-acute rehabilitation care transition, it was significantly related to change in functional independence. Patients who used TH during their stay had significantly more improvement in functional independence from admission to discharge when compared to those who did not use TH. Discussion Findings indicate that TH use during post-acute rehabilitation has the potential to improve patient physical functioning.

Abstract
BACKGROUND E-health interventions have become increasingly popular, including in perioperative care. The objective of this study was to evaluate the effect of perioperative e-health interventions on the postoperative course. METHODS We conducted a systematic review and searched for relevant articles in the PUBMED, EMBASE, CINAHL and COCHRANE databases. Controlled trials written in English, with participants of 18 years and older who underwent any type of surgery and which evaluated any type of e-health intervention by reporting patient-related outcome measures focusing on the period after surgery, were included. Data of all included studies were extracted and study quality was assessed by using the Downs and Black scoring system. FINDINGS A total of 33 articles were included, reporting on 27 unique studies. Most studies were judged as having a medium risk of bias (n = 13), 11 as a low risk of bias, and three as high risk of bias studies. Most studies included patients undergoing cardiac (n = 9) or orthopedic surgery (n = 7). All studies focused on replacing (n = 11) or complementing (n = 15) perioperative usual care with some form of care via ICT; one study evaluated both type of interventions. Interventions consisted of an educational or supportive website, telemonitoring, telerehabilitation or teleconsultation. All studies measured patient-related outcomes focusing on the physical, the mental or the general component of recovery. 11 studies (40.7%) reported outcome measures related to the effectiveness of the intervention in terms of health care usage and costs. 25 studies (92.6%) reported at least an equal (n = 8) or positive (n = 17) effect of the e-health intervention compared to usual care. In two studies (7.4%) a positive effect on any outcome was found in favour of the control group. CONCLUSION Based on this systematic review we conclude that in the majority of the studies e-health leads to similar or improved clinical patient-related outcomes compared to only face to face perioperative care for patients who have undergone various forms of surgery. However, due to the low or moderate quality of many studies, the results should be interpreted with caution.

Abstract
BACKGROUND The Internet could provide a means of delivering secondary prevention programmes to people with coronary heart disease (CHD). OBJECTIVES To determine the effectiveness of Internet-based interventions targeting lifestyle changes and medicines management for the secondary prevention of CHD. SEARCH METHODS We searched the Cochrane Central Register of Controlled Trials (CENTRAL), MEDLINE, EMBASE, in December 2014. We also searched six other databases in October 2014, and three trials registers in January 2015 together with reference checking and handsearching to identify additional studies. SELECTION CRITERIA Randomised controlled trials (RCTs) evaluating Internet-delivered secondary prevention interventions aimed at people with CHD. DATA COLLECTION AND ANALYSIS Two review authors independently assessed risk of bias and extracted data according to the Cochrane Handbook for Systematic Reviews of Interventions. We assessed evidence quality using the GRADE approach and presented this in a 'Summary of findings' table. MAIN RESULTS Eighteen trials met our inclusion criteria. Eleven studies are complete (1392 participants), and seven are ongoing. Of the completed studies, seven interventions are broad, targeting the lifestyle management of CHD, and four focused on physical activity promotion. The comparison group in trials was usual care (n = 6), minimal intervention (n = 3), or traditional cardiac rehabilitation (n = 2).We found no effects of Internet-based interventions for all-cause mortality (odds ratio (OR) 0.27, 95% confidence interval (CI) 0.04 to 1.63; participants = 895; studies = 6; low-quality evidence). There was only one case of cardiovascular mortality in a control group (participants = 895; studies = 6). No incidences of non-fatal re-infarction were reported across any of the studies. We found no effects for revascularisation (OR 0.69, 95% CI 0.37 to 1.27; participants = 895; studies = 6; low-quality evidence).We found no effects for total cholesterol (mean difference (MD) 0.00, 95% CI -0.27 to 0.28; participants = 439; studies = 4; low-quality evidence), high-density lipoprotein (HDL) cholesterol (MD 0.01, 95% CI -0.06 to 0.07; participants = 437; studies = 4; low-quality evidence), or triglycerides (MD 0.01, 95% CI -0.17 to 0.19; participants = 439; studies = 4; low-quality evidence). We did not pool the data for low-density lipoprotein (LDL) cholesterol due to considerable heterogeneity. Two out of six trials measuring LDL cholesterol detected favourable intervention effects, and four trials reported no effects. Seven studies measured systolic and diastolic blood pressure; we did not pool the data due to substantial heterogeneity. For systolic blood pressure, two studies showed a reduction with the intervention, but the remaining studies showed no effect. For diastolic blood pressure, two studies showed a reduction with the intervention, one study showed an increase with the intervention, and the remaining four studies showed no effect.Five trials measured health-related quality of life (HRQOL). We could draw no conclusions from one study due to incomplete reporting; one trial reported no effect; two studies reported a short- and medium-term effect respectively; and one study reported both short- and medium-term effects.Five trials assessed dietary outcomes: two reported favourable effects, and three reported no effects. Eight studies assessed physical activity: five of these trials reported no physical activity effects, and three reported effectiveness. Trials are yet to measure the impact of these interventions on compliance with medication.Two studies measured healthcare utilisation: one reported no effects, and the other reported increased usage of healthcare services compared to a control group in the intervention group at nine months' follow-up. Two trials collected cost data: both reported that Internet-delivered interventions are likely to be cost-effective.In terms of the risk of bias, the majority of studies reported appropriate randomisation and appropriate concealment of randomisation processes. A lack of blinding resulted in a risk of performance bias in seven studies, and a risk of detection bias in five trials. Two trials were at risk of attrition bias, and five were at risk for reporting bias. AUTHORS' CONCLUSIONS In general, evidence was of low quality due to lack of blinding, loss to follow-up, and uncertainty around the effect size. Few studies measured clinical events, and of those that did, a very small number of events were reported, and therefore no firm conclusions can be made. Similarly, there was no clear evidence of effect for cardiovascular risk factors, although again the number of studies reporting these was small. There was some evidence for beneficial effects on HRQOL, dietary outcomes, and physical activity, although firm conclusions cannot yet be made. The effects on healthcare utilisation and cost-effectiveness are also inconclusive, and trials are yet to measure the impact of Internet interventions on compliance with medication. The comparison groups differed across trials, and there were insufficient studies with usable data for subgroup analyses. We intend to study the intensity of comparison groups in future updates of this review when more evidence is available. The completion of the ongoing trials will add to the evidence base.

Abstract
Failure to detect changes in patients’ postoperative health status increases the risk of adverse outcomes, including complications and readmission. We sought to design and implement a realtime surveillance system for postoperative colorectal surgery patients using wireless health technology. Participants were assigned a preprogrammed tablet computer during their inpatient hospitalization, and asked to complete a daily survey regarding their postoperative health status until their first clinic visit. Surveys were transmitted wirelessly to a secure database for review. As a pilot study, we report on our first 20 consecutively enrolled patients, monitored for 265 patient days. Overall compliance was 63 per cent (data available for 166 of the 265 days), but varied by patient from 26 to 100 per cent. We were able to reliably collect basic data on postoperative health status as well as patient-reported outcomes not previously captured by standard assessment techniques. Qualitative data suggest that the experience strengthened patients’ relationship with their surgeon and aided in their recovery. Postoperative remote monitoring is feasible, and provides more detailed and complete information to the clinical team. Wireless health technology represents an opportunity to close the information gap between discharge and first clinic visit, and, eventually, to improve patient-provider communication, increase patient satisfaction, and prevent unnecessary readmissions.

Abstract
BACKGROUND Chronic disease has become an increasingly important issue for individuals and healthcare organizations across Canada. Home telehealth may have the potential to alleviate the economic and social challenges associated with rising rates of chronic disease. An aim of this review was to gather and synthesize the evidence on the effectiveness of home telehealth in chronic disease management. MATERIALS AND METHODS We searched the Medline, EMBASE, Web of Science, CINAHL, and PAIS databases for studies published in English from January 1, 2005, and December 31, 2010. Academic publications, white papers, and gray literature were all considered eligible for inclusion, provided an original research element was present. Articles were screened for relevance. RESULTS One hundred one articles on quantitative or mixed-methods studies reported the effects of home telehealth on disease state, symptoms, and quality of life in chronic disease patients. Studies were consistent in finding that home telehealth was equivalent or superior to usual care. CONCLUSIONS The literature strongly supports the use of home telehealth as an equally effective alternative to usual care. The circumstances under which home telehealth emerges as significantly better than usual care have not been extensively researched. Further research into factors affecting the effectiveness of home telehealth would support more widespread realization of telehealth's potential benefits.

Abstract
Recent advances in telecommunication technologies have boosted the possibility to deliver rehabilitation via the internet (i.e. telerehabilitation). Several studies have shown that telerehabilitation is effective to improve clinical outcomes in disabling conditions. The aim of this review was to determine whether telerehabilitation was more effective than other modes of delivering rehabilitation to regain motor function, in different populations of patients.We searched PubMed, Embase and the Cochrane library retrieving 2360 records. Twelve studies were included involving different populations (i.e. neurological, total knee arthroplasty (TKA), cardiac) of patients. Inconclusive finding were found on the effect of telerehabilitation for neurological patients (SMD = 0.08, CI 95% = -0.13, 0.29), while both for cardiac (SMD = 0.24, CI 95% = 0.04, 0.43) and TKA patients (Timed Up and Go test: MD = -5.17, CI 95% = -9.79, -0.55) the results were in favour of telerehabilitation.Conclusive evidence on the efficacy of telerehabilitation for treatment of motor function, regardless of pathology, was not reached. Nevertheless, a strong positive effect was found for patients following orthopaedic surgery, suggesting that the increased intensity provided by telerehabilitation is a promising option to be offered to patients. More and higher quality research is needed in this field especially with neurological patients.

Abstract
PURPOSE OF THE STUDY To determine the overall effectiveness of interventions designed to increase physical activity (PA) behavior among community-dwelling older adults. DESIGN AND METHODS Comprehensive literature searching identified eligible PA intervention studies among community-dwelling adults aged 65 and older, or sample mean age of 70. Diverse study characteristics were extracted and outcome data were duplicate coded. Overall mean effect sizes (ESs) were synthesized using a random-effects model. Heterogeneity of effects was analyzed using Q and I(2) statistics. Moderator analyses were conducted using meta-analytic analogues of ANOVA and regression for dichotomous and continuous moderators, respectively. RESULTS ESs were calculated from 13,829 primary study subjects. The overall mean ES for two-group posttest comparisons was 0.18 (95% CI 0.10-0.26, p < .001). This represents a difference of 620 steps/day or 73 min of PA/week between treatment and control groups. Significant moderators included the use of theory, how interventions were delivered, and cognitive plus behavioral-type intervention components. Non-significant moderators include the type of interventionist, delivery setting, and various measures of intervention dose. IMPLICATIONS PA interventions significantly improved PA behavior among community-dwelling older adults. Effective PA interventions may be efficiently delivered using already available resources and personnel. Future PA intervention research should be theoretically based, incorporate more diverse subjects, and compare intervention delivery methods.

Abstract
A complement to in-hospital educational interventions is web-based patient education accessed during the home recovery period. While findings demonstrate the effectiveness of web-based patient education interventions on patient outcomes, they fall short of identifying the characteristics that are associated with desired outcomes. The purpose of this systematic review was to determine the characteristics of web-based patient education interventions that are associated with producing changes in self-care behaviors. A systematic review involving 19 studies was conducted to determine the most effective components of a web-based intervention. Findings suggest that the most effective form of web-based patient education is one that is interactive and allows patients to navigate the online system on their own. The findings from this systematic review allow for the design of a web-based educational intervention that will promote increased performance of self-care behaviors during the home recovery period.

Abstract
Background. Cardiovascular disease (CVD) is a major cause of increased morbidity and mortality globally. Clinical practice guidelines recommend that individuals with CVD are routinely instructed to engage in self-care including diet restrictions, medication adherence, and symptom monitoring.
Objectives. To describe the nature of nurse-led CVD self-care interventions, identify limitations in current nurse-led CVD self-care interventions, and make recommendations for addressing them in future research.
Design. Integrative review of nurse-led CVD self-care intervention studies from PubMed, MEDLINE, ISI Web of Science, and CINAHL. Primary studies (n = 34) that met the inclusion criteria of nurse-led RCT or quasiexperimental CVD self-care intervention studies (years 2000 to 2012) were retained and appraised. Quality of the review was assured by having at least two reviewers screen and extract all data.
Results. A variety of self-care intervention strategies were studied among the male (57%) and Caucasian (67%) dominated samples. Combined interventions were common, and quality of life was the most frequent outcome evaluated. Effectiveness of interventions was inconclusive, and in general results were not sustained over time.
Conclusions. Research is needed to develop and test tailored and inclusive CVD self-care interventions. Attention to rigorous study designs and methods including consistent outcomes and measurement is essential.

Abstract
Physical activity (PA) is important in the management of chronic illness among older adults worldwide. Researchers have conducted several intervention studies to increase PA behavior in this population. This review of the past 12 years of relevant PA intervention research among adults aged 60 years and older systematically summarized research findings, identified characteristics of successful interventions, and proposed areas of future research. There were 20 studies reviewed for this article, most employing a combination of cognitive-behavioral intervention design. Cognitive-based only and combination interventions were more successful in changing PA behavior; however, behavioral-based interventions demonstrated more long-term changes in PA behavior. Among theory-based interventions, self-efficacy was the most commonly operationalized construct. Findings from this review may inform future primary research to promote PA behavior among older adults, as well as gerontological clinical practice.

Abstract
The Comprehensive Lifestyle Intervention, which integrates psychological and educational intervention, is a program to improve self-efficacy, self-regulation, self-care, body mass index and quality of life of the patients with coronary heart disease during early stages following hospitalization. The purpose of this study was to investigate the effects of the Comprehensive Cardiac Rehabilitation Program affecting psychological factors including self-efficacy, self-regulation, self-care, quality of life (QoL), and body mass index (BMI). This study was a quasi-experimental research with a repeated one group design. Eighty patients with coronary artery disease were recruited from either the Medicine or Surgical Ward at the Phramongkutklao Hospital where the patients joined the Comprehensive Cardiac Rehabilitation Program, which included attending exercising practice and receiving face-to-face counseling while being admitted to the hospital. Telephone counseling was thereafter performed one week after being discharged from the hospital, followed by undergoing individual or group counseling at the Cardiac Rehabilitation Clinic the following week. The follow-up period was performed within six weeks after hospitalization. Data was collected on two occasions before discharging from the hospital (pretest) and six weeks after (post-test) by using the self-efficacy, self-regulation, and self-care questionnaires, as well as the Short Form(SF) -36 (Thai version). The results indicated that by six weeks, 50%, 58.80%, 46.20%, and 72.50% of patients, respectively, had experienced increases with self-efficacy, self-regulation, self-care, and quality of life scores, while 12.50% of patients had decreased their body mass index in comparison with the pretest score. From the paired t-test, the self-efficacy, self-regulation and quality of life scores were statistically significant, having increased to the p<0.01 level; self-care was statistically significant, having increased to the p<0.05 level along with body mass index, which was statistically significant having experienced a decrease to the p<0.01 level.

Abstract
Telemedicine is increasingly becoming a reality in medical care for the elderly. We performed a systematic literature review on telemedicine healthcare concepts for older patients. We included controlled studies in an ambulant setting that analyzed telemedicine interventions involving patients aged ≥60 years. 1585 articles matched the specified search criteria, thereof, 68 could be included in the review. Applications address an array of mostly frequent diseases, e.g. cardiovascular disease (N=37) or diabetes (N=18). The majority of patients is still living at home and is able to handle the telemedicine devices by themselves. In 59 of 68 articles (87%), the intervention can be categorized as monitoring. The largest proportion of telemedicine interventions consisted of measurements of vital signs combined with personal interaction between healthcare provider and patient (N=24), and concepts with only personal interaction (telephone or videoconferencing, N=14). The studies show predominantly positive results with a clear trend towards better results for "behavioral" endpoints, e.g. adherence to medication or diet, and self-efficacy compared to results for medical outcomes (e.g. blood pressure, or mortality), quality of life, and economic outcomes (e.g. costs or hospitalization). However, in 26 of 68 included studies, patients with characteristic limitations for older patients (e.g. cognitive and visual impairment, communication barriers, hearing problems) were excluded. A considerable number of projects use rather sophisticated technology (e.g. videoconferencing), limiting ready translation into routine care. Future research should focus on how to adapt systems to the individual needs and resources of elderly patients within the specific frameworks of the respective national healthcare systems.

Abstract
The development of ongoing assessment tools to monitor older adult health and wellness can support improved quality of life and independence. These technologies have often been employed within private residences. Our work describes a telehealth kiosk system implemented within a community setting, which reduces the costs of installing and maintaining individual systems. Though user acceptance of telehealth systems has been studied within the context of home residences, this has yet to be addressed for community-based systems. Older adults in a retirement community were recruited to use a telehealth system including assessment of vital signs and cognitive performance. With a series of focus groups (N = 12, average age 79.3 years), we examined user perceptions of the telehealth kiosk, addressing issues of usability, effectiveness and privacy. Older adults were favorable towards the collection of health monitoring information, recognizing the utility of these data sources. There were issues of usability, especially regarding ergonomics of the telehealth kiosk. We found no concerns over privacy, with some participants expressing increased preference for the social interactions afforded through the community setting. Understanding the social, technical and human factors involved with a community-based telehealth system can inform the design of cost-effective health monitoring systems.

Abstract
Older women have lower levels of physical functioning and higher associated health care costs than men after coronary artery bypass surgery (CABS). Clinical trials have demonstrated that interventions to increase physical activity levels can reduce the risk of recurrent cardiac events, reduce health care expenditures, prolong life, improve functional capacity, and increase quality of life in the elderly cardiac population. It is important for the patients, providers, health care payers, and policymakers to identify a cost-effective recovery intervention that has the potential to increase women's physical activity and functioning during their early recovery from CABS, especially in this time of limited health care resources. This home-based symptom management intervention has the potential to reduce the risk of recurrent cardiac events and health care cost by improving women's physical activity level after surgery. This information is vital to nursing leaders in making resource decisions regarding followup care of women who have had heart surgery.

Abstract
PURPOSE The purpose of this sub-analysis was to compare the early recovery of elderly patients following coronary artery bypass surgery (CABS) by geographic location (urban/rural) on physical functioning and physical activity. METHODS The sample was 124 subjects who had been in the usual care group (or control group) of a randomized controlled trial. Subjects were categorized into geographic locales using Rural Urban Commuting Area (RUCA) codes: urban n=35, large rural n=17, small rural n=23 and isolated rural n=33. Measures included the Medical Outcomes Study Short-Form 36 and the RT3® accelerometer. Mixed linear models were used to analyze the data. RESULTS No significant differences were found for physical functioning by RUCA group. However, there was a statistically significant difference for physical activity, for average kcals/kg/ per day (F = 3.01, p < .05) and average daily activity counts (F = 3.95, p <.01), with the subjects in large rural communities having significantly (p < 0.05) more average kcals/kg per day than urban subjects (M = 29.04 and M = 27.25 respectively). Subjects in the large rural also had significantly (p < .005) more average daily activity counts than urban (M = 216635 and M = 161221 respectively). CONCLUSIONS This is the first study to compare early recovery functioning and activity outcomes of CABS subjects by rural/urban locations. Additional study is warranted to evaluate why these differences exist and the potential need to tailor interventions for CABS based on geographic location.

Abstract
BACKGROUND Cardiac rehabilitation (CR) is a complex multifaceted intervention consisting of three core modalities: education, exercise training and psychological support. Whilst exercise and psychological interventions for patients with coronary heart disease (CHD) have been the subject of Cochrane systematic reviews, the specific impact of the educational component of CR has not previously been investigated. OBJECTIVES 1. Assess effects of patient education on mortality, morbidity, health-related quality of life (HRQofL) and healthcare costs in patients with CHD.2. Explore study level predictors of the effects of patient education (e.g. individual versus group intervention, timing with respect to index cardiac event). SEARCH METHODS The following databases were searched: The Cochrane Library, (CENTRAL, CDSR, DARE, HTA, NHSEED), MEDLINE (OVID), EMBASE (OVID), PsycINFO (EBSCOhost) and CINAHL (EBSCOhost). Previous systematic reviews and reference lists of included studies were also searched. No language restrictions were applied. SELECTION CRITERIA 1. Randomised controlled trials (RCTs) where the primary interventional intent was education.2. Studies with a minimum of six-months follow-up and published in 1990 or later.3. Adults with diagnosis of CHD. DATA COLLECTION AND ANALYSIS Two review authors selected studies and extracted data. Attempts were made to contact all study authors to obtain relevant information not available in the published manuscript. For dichotomous variables, risk ratios and 95% confidence intervals (CI) were derived for each outcome. For continuous variables, mean differences and 95% CI were calculated for each outcome. MAIN RESULTS Thirteen RCTs involving 68,556 subjects with CHD and follow-up from six to 60 months were found. Overall, methodological quality of included studies was moderate to good. Educational 'dose' ranged from a total of two clinic visits to a four-week residential stay with 11 months of follow-up sessions. Control groups typically received usual medical care. There was no strong evidence of an effect of education on all-cause mortality (Relative Risk (RR): 0.79, 95% CI 0.55 to 1.13), cardiac morbidity (subsequent myocardial infarction RR: 0.63, 95% CI 0.26 to 1.48, revascularisation RR: 0.58, 95% CI 0.19 to 1.71) or hospitalisation (RR: 0.83, 95% CI:0.65 to 1.07). Whilst some HRQofL domain scores were higher with education, there was no consistent evidence of superiority across all domains. Different currencies and years studies were performed making direct comparison of healthcare costs challenging, although there is evidence to suggest education may be cost-saving by reducing subsequent healthcare utilisation.This review had insufficient power to exclude clinically important effects of education on mortality and morbidity of patients with CHD. AUTHORS' CONCLUSIONS We did not find strong evidence that education reduced all cause mortality, cardiac morbidity, revascularisation or hospitalisation compared to control. There was some evidence to suggest that education may improve HRQofL and reduce overall healthcare costs. Whilst our findings are generally supportive of current guidelines that CR should include not only exercise and psychological interventions, further research into education is needed.

Abstract
OBJECTIVE This 3-year field experiment engaged 60 nurses and 282 patients in the design and evaluation of an innovative home-care nursing model, referred to as technology-enhanced practice (TEP). METHODS Nurses using TEP augmented the usual care with a web-based resource (HeartCareII) that provided patients with self-management information, self-monitoring tools, and messaging services. RESULTS Patients exposed to TEP demonstrated better quality of life and self-management of chronic heart disease during the first 4 weeks, and were no more likely than patients in usual care to make unplanned visits to a clinician or hospital. Both groups demonstrated the same long-term symptom management and achievements in health status. CONCLUSION This project provides new evidence that the purposeful creation of patient-tailored web resources within a hospital portal is possible; that nurses have difficulty with modifying their practice routines, even with a highly-tailored web resource; and that the benefits of this intervention are more discernable in the early postdischarge stages of care.
